Description
This cast bronze ring features a compact oval bezel decorated with a central dot surrounded by a circle of evenly spaced outer dots, forming a classic rosette or star-like pattern. Such dotted arrangements were common in Late Roman provincial workshops and continued into the Migration and Early Medieval periods as simple apotropaic symbols. The ring’s thick, slightly uneven band and integral cast bezel reflect everyday craftsmanship typical of frontier and rural communities.

Historical Context
Rosette and dotted star motifs were widely used across Late Antiquity as symbols of protection and good fortune. They appear on rings, buckles, pottery, and metal fittings throughout the Roman frontier zones and early medieval Europe. Rings of this type were inexpensive personal ornaments worn by civilians, soldiers, and settlers during a period marked by cultural blending between Roman traditions and emerging early medieval identities.
